As fans celebrate his return to the stage as a soloist, the success of his two albums « WATERFALL » and « COSMO » as well as his outstanding performance at GRAMMY’s Global Spin, the artist has to face censorship on Chinese social media such as Weibo or Douyin.

Since January 10, the Chinese networks of the idol are all blocked with the following message: « The user has been temporarily suspended for violating the rules of the community ».
Implemented by the government in 2021, the « rectification movement » blacklists or simply bans several Chinese or foreign celebrities with criminal records or scandals.
The government hopes that the idol craze and the influence of pop culture will be controlled on their territory, passing several laws in this sense. They also hope to protect their youth by banning « effeminate » images that male idols « promote » as well as excessive purchases of K-pop products such as mass-produced albums. They also hope to protect them from scandals, contrary to the ethics they wish to promulgate to the population.
As a reminder, B.I was convicted of buying and using drugs and sentenced to 4 years of probation. This scandal ended his career in IKON as well as the premature end of his contract with YG Entertainment.
However, he is not the only one to be punished, the former member of EXO Kris Wu also faced this punishment having been arrested for rape. And the NCT’s member Lucas, who was also put on break for his scandal about « unethical » dating.
